Learn about the IIS7 Security features and benefits
IIS 7 provides a security-enhanced, easy-to-manage platform for developing and reliably hosting Web applications and services. Moreover IIS7 is a major enhancement to the Windows Web platform and plays a central role in unifying Microsoft's Web platform technologies. In this TechNet Radio session we will discuss the IIS7 features, benefits and how it compares to competition.

Learn about the Server Core installation option of Windows Server 2008
Server Core is a new minimal installation option of Windows Server 2008 that uses the command prompt as the local shell and runs a subset of the Server Roles in Windows Server 2008. This allows you to run your core infrastructure roles on Windows Server, while reducing the management and maintenance required. In this TechNet Radio session we will discuss the Server Core architecture, functionality and how it compares to Linux.
